Natural leather seat covers have long been connected with deluxe and elegance. They use a sleek and stylish look that can instantly boost the inside of any type of cars and truck. Leather is likewise recognized for its resilience and long life. Unlike textile seat covers, leather is less prone to tearing or tearing in time. It is additionally resistant to discolorations and spills, making it much easier to clean up and maintain. Nevertheless, natural leather seat covers can be quite pricey contrasted to fabric choices. They can also come to be warm and sticky in cozy climate, and chilly and stiff in cold weather. In addition, natural leather seat covers might not be the best choice for those with family pets or young kids, as they can conveniently damage or harm the leather surface area.

On the other hand, fabric seat covers deal a wide variety of choices in regards to shades, patterns, and textures. They are frequently extra budget-friendly than leather seat covers, making them a popular choice for budget-conscious vehicle owners. Fabric seat covers are additionally generally extra comfy, as they have a tendency to be softer and more breathable than leather. They are less impacted by temperature level changes and do not become warm or chilly to the touch. Nonetheless, textile seat covers are much more susceptible to staining and fading with time. They may additionally be harder to tidy, particularly if they are not treated with a stain-resistant layer. Material seat covers might additionally be a lot more vulnerable to deterioration, and may need to be replaced extra often than natural leather seat covers.



Finally, the choice between natural leather and textile seat covers eventually depends upon your personal preferences and priorities. If you value high-end, longevity, and simple upkeep, natural leather seat covers may be the best choice for you. On the other hand, if you prefer a wider series of style options, affordability, and convenience, textile seat covers might be better. Think about factors such as your spending plan, way of living, and environment when making your choice. Whichever alternative you choose, correct care and upkeep will certainly ensure that your seat covers stay in good condition for many years to come.

Maintenance and Cleaning Demands



To keep your safety seat looking their best, it is very important to understand the appropriate maintenance and cleansing demands.

When it comes to natural leather seat covers, they require routine cleansing and conditioning to maintain their gentleness and prevent fracturing. You should use a gentle leather cleaner and conditioner especially created for automotive use. It's important to stay clear of making use of severe chemicals or rough products that can damage the natural leather.

Furthermore, fabric seat covers are usually less complicated to cleanse as they can be machine-washed or area cleaned. Nonetheless, they might require more constant cleansing as they often tend to absorb spills and spots a lot more easily.

Overall, both leather and textile seat covers require routine upkeep to guarantee their durability and keep your automobile looking tidy and fresh.
